iSolutions’ new structure is now in place

iSolutions is pleased to announce that its new departmental structure is now in place.

​The new structure aims to create an improved strategic alignment between the wider University and iSolutions thus enabling a greater focus on priority areas. The restructure has brought together key functional areas through the introduction of “Heads of” roles focusing on Research, Education, Business Services and Infrastructure.

How will the new structure affect staff and students?

The new structure allows us to build upon the high quality services currently provided. Increasing reliability in our systems, making them easier to use and having effective, quick support available through our ServiceLine and technical teams.

One significant change relates to our Business Relationship Managers (BRMs). The BRMs have new roles as Strategic Business Partners; these roles were designed to focus on the strategic needs of the Faculties and individual Professional Services, while continuing to support the more niche requirements specific to their areas.

The Strategic Business Partner team entered into a short transition period, from 3 August until 28 August, to enable the team to complete any necessary handover of “in-flight” activity. As such, they will be implementing a revised engagement model for an initial period of six months. During this time, the Strategic Business Partners will work with the Faculties and Professional Services to reflect on whether this model provides the necessary support to enable our shared success and growth.
